#eb1844 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#eb1844 is composed of 92.2% red, 9.4%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.8% magenta, 71.1%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 347.5 degrees, a saturation of 84.1% and a lightness of 50.8%. #eb1844 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ff3088 with #d70000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#eb1844 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#eb1844 has RGB values of R:235, G:24,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.71,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15407172.
